12oz undated can poured into a pint glass shows a cloudy dark orange/copper body with a thin cap of tight, white bubbles that leaves copious leopard skinned lacing.
Aroma includes pine resin, and grapefruit and orange fruit and piths.
Flavor is dominated by robust fruity, piney hops but a bready malt forms a solid backbone.
Full mouthfeel falls just short of chewy, and finishes clean, with just a hint of citrus remaining.
Overall a pleasure to drink.

12oz canned 7-23-23, opened 8-21-23.
One finger off white head with good retention. Orange / copper body with clarity. Full lacing clings the whole way down.
Orange peel, some weedy undertones and a prominent caramel / bready malt aroma. Big IPA with bold hop and malt flavors. Leans WC with big citrus hops and caramel malts all the way. Medium body and carbonation with a big, prickly hop punch followed by a dry finish. Very Good.

Classic, comforting and siding on the slightly stronger side, Swamp Head's flagship IPA cozies up with Centennial, Cascade and Columbus hops for a bold, bitter and familiar taste that's basically a security blanket for the tastebuds of Florida hopheads.
Hazy copper and well headed with a creamy bone-white froth, Big Nose IPA soon soothes the senses with a caramelized hop scent that's highlighted with citrus, floral and herbal aromas. But the early impressions are lead by caramelized grains that share a firm suggestion of honey, nuttiness and toast to simulate granola.
Not to be outplayed, the hops take over the middle palate with a traditional taste of grapefruit and orange peel. Racy in its taste, the citrusy character slowly develops into a sharply resinous bitterness that's shaped like pine, pepper and a pleasant grassiness. With hints of citrus and herb mingling about, suggestions of hemp and gin leave lasting impressions on the late palate.
Medium bodied and edging slightly to the fuller side in both flavor and body, Big Nose finishes dryly resinous with a strong hop spice and a more midwestern type of balance while leaving a long and aggressive bitterness in aftertaste that far outlasts other flavors. Its a classic IPA that's simply comforting for old school hopheads.
